Hallo, ich habe einen AT89C51SND1c, den ich an eine MMC/SD-Karte abschliessen will. Es soll nur gelesen werden (nicht geschrieben). Alles, was ich hier im Forum gefunden habe, bezieht sich auf den Anschluss über die SPI-Anschlüsse. Der 89C51SND1c hat aber hierfür extra ein Interface (MCLK,MCMD,MDAT). Ich würde die MMC/SD gerne hierüber lesen, da ich das SPI für andere Dinge brauche. Wo kann ich Source-Code oder gute Informationen finden? Danke!! Sven
>Wo kann ich Source-Code oder gute Informationen finden?
Im Datenblatt des Controllers ?
Vielen Dank für den hilfreichen Beitrag! Wäre ich nie draufgekommen, dort mal reinzuschauen...
Ja darauf wäre ich auch nie gekommen.... aber leider steht im Datenblatt genau gar nichts drin was irgendwie in Richtung Implementierung geht. Ich hab die Register des Controllers so gesetzt wie es im Datenblatt steht und auch den Controll-flow so abgehandelt, aber es passiert einfach nichts. mfg Andreas
Hm, dann würd ich mal spontan vermuten, dass entweder 1) MMC/SD-Karten ein allgemein genormtes Zugriffsprotokoll besitzen, was sich durch googlen rausfinden lässt ODER 2) Jede Karte ein eigenes herstellerspezifisches Protokoll hat, was das Studium des entsprechenden Datenblattes voraussetzt (glaub ich aber nicht, dass es so ist). Ich guck mal bei Gelegenheit auf meiner Festplatte, ich meine, ich könnte evtl. n MMC-Code für den SND1 haben. Ralf
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.